About Flea Markets in Grand Prairie

Grand Prairie, Texas has a small but notable flea market scene with 3 markets in the mix — ranging from one of the largest outdoor swap meets in the region to smaller, more utilitarian weekend spots. Most options here are outdoor markets open on weekends only, so timing your visit matters. The scene skews toward high-energy, walk-around experiences rather than quiet antique browsing, with parking available at the main venues.

Traders Village Grand Prairie is the clear anchor of the local flea market world, drawing over 21,000 reviews and a reputation as a genuine destination. Visitors describe it as “definitely a vibe” and warn to “be prepared to walk” — this is a large-market experience with a huge number of vendor stalls. Reviewers note a mix of finds, with some vendors carrying trendy impulse-buy goods alongside more interesting picks. Summer visits can get hot given the outdoor layout, so early morning arrival is wise. Flea Market Trade Fair is a smaller but solid alternative, with reviewers pointing to practical goods like tools and car parts, plus clothing and electronics — a more utilitarian crowd than Traders Village, but with a loyal following and good value for hands-on shoppers.

Both main markets run Saturday and Sunday from roughly 9AM to 5PM, so plan a weekend trip. Wear comfortable shoes for Traders Village especially, and bring cash as a backup since vendor payment policies vary. Parking is available at both locations.

What days are Grand Prairie flea markets open?
The two main markets — Traders Village Grand Prairie and Flea Market Trade Fair — are both open Saturday and Sunday only, generally from around 9AM to 5PM. They are closed Monday through Friday.

Where can I find tools and car parts at Grand Prairie flea markets?
Flea Market Trade Fair is your best bet for practical goods — reviewers specifically mention tools and car parts as common finds there, alongside clothing and electronics.
